Made from larger-than-life swords with blades of onyx and hilts of ebony and
black pearl, this enormous icon is an intimidating sight. No less than thirty
swords are intertwined in tangled arrays of blades and hilts. The layering and
interweaving results in the appearance of a wreath of deadly swords, each of the
stone blades razor sharp. A few of the blades are turned outward, making it
extremely hazardous to approach the towering icon. A hazy aura of red fog seeps
out from within the stone, the tainted air slowly descending and collecting at
the base.
